  460. }
  461. void OutOfProcessWebView::request_repaint()
  462. {
  463. // If this widget was instantiated but not yet added to a window,
  464. // it won't have a back bitmap yet, so we can just skip repaint requests.
  465. if (!m_client_state.back_bitmap.bitmap)
  466. return;
  467. // Don't request a repaint until pending paint requests have finished.
  468. if (m_client_state.back_bitmap.pending_paints) {
  469. m_client_state.got_repaint_requests_while_painting = true;
  470. return;
  471. }
  472. m_client_state.back_bitmap.pending_paints++;
  473. client().async_paint(m_client_state.back_bitmap.bitmap->rect().translated(horizontal_scrollbar().value(), vertical_scrollbar().value()), m_client_state.back_bitmap.id);
  474. }

  605. }
  606. void OutOfProcessWebView::notify_server_did_finish_handling_input_event(bool event_was_accepted)
  607. {
  608. VERIFY(m_is_awaiting_response_for_input_event);
  609. auto event = m_pending_input_events.dequeue();
  610. m_is_awaiting_response_for_input_event = false;
  611. if (!event_was_accepted) {
  612. // Here we handle events that were not consumed or cancelled by web content.
  613. // That is, we manually implement the steps that would have happened if the original
  614. // OutOfProcessWebView::foo_event() had called event.ignore().
  615. //
  616. // The first step is to give our superclass a chance to handle the event.
  617. //
  618. // Then, if it does not, we dispatch the event to our parent widget, but limited so
  619. // that it will never bubble up to the Window. (Otherwise, it would then dispatch the
  620. // event to us since we are the focused widget, and it would go round indefinitely.)
  621. //
  622. // Finally, any unhandled KeyDown events are propagated to trigger any Actions.
  623. event.visit(
  624. [this](GUI::KeyEvent& event) {
  625. switch (event.type()) {
  626. case GUI::Event::Type::KeyDown:
  627. Super::keydown_event(event);
  628. break;
  629. case GUI::Event::Type::KeyUp:
  630. Super::keyup_event(event);
  631. break;
  632. default:
  633. dbgln("Unhandled key event type in OOPWV input event queue: {}", event.type());
  634. VERIFY_NOT_REACHED();
  635. }
  636. if (!event.is_accepted()) {
  637. parent_widget()->dispatch_event(event, window());
  638. // NOTE: If other events can ever trigger shortcuts, propagate those here.
  639. if (!event.is_accepted() && event.type() == GUI::Event::Type::KeyDown)
  640. window()->propagate_shortcuts(event, this);
  641. }
  642. },
  643. [this](GUI::MouseEvent& event) {
  644. switch (event.type()) {
  645. case GUI::Event::Type::MouseDown:
  646. Super::mousedown_event(event);
  647. break;
  648. case GUI::Event::Type::MouseUp:
  649. Super::mouseup_event(event);
  650. break;
  651. case GUI::Event::Type::MouseMove:
  652. Super::mousemove_event(event);
  653. break;
  654. case GUI::Event::Type::MouseWheel:
  655. Super::mousewheel_event(event);
  656. break;
  657. case GUI::Event::Type::MouseDoubleClick:
  658. Super::doubleclick_event(event);
  659. break;
  660. default:
  661. dbgln("Unhandled mouse event type in OOPWV input event queue: {}", event.type());
  662. VERIFY_NOT_REACHED();
  663. }
  664. if (!event.is_accepted())
  665. parent_widget()->dispatch_event(event, window());
  666. // FIXME: Propagate event for mouse-button shortcuts once that is implemented.
  667. });
  668. }
  669. process_next_input_event();
  670. }
